Mark Higgins

Deputy Director (tpmd) Loan Guarantee Office at Department of Energy

Mark Higgins has a diverse background with extensive experience in various roles and companies. Mark began their career as a Mechanical Engineer at Advanced Technology and Research in 1991. From there, they worked at PerkinElmer Fluid Sciences, where they held multiple positions including Design Engineer, Engineering Team Leader, Engineering Manager, Operations Manager, and finally, Engineering Manager for the Static Seal Business. Following their time at PerkinElmer, they joined Eaton Aerospace as a Product Manager and later became a Program Manager. Mark then worked at Bechtel Power Corporation as a Senior Mechanical Engineer before moving on to the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E). At DOE, they held various roles including Wind and Water Power Program Program Manager (Acting), Wind Technology Lead (R&D), Chief Operating Officer, and Deputy Director (TPMD) Loan Guarantee Office. Mark has demonstrated strong leadership, technical expertise, and the ability to manage complex projects throughout their career.

Mark Higgins has a Bachelor of Science degree and a Master of Science degree in Mechanical Engineering from the University of Maryland, from 1984 to 1989 and 1984 to 1991 respectively. Mark also attended Excellence in Government at the Partnership for Public Service from 2012 to 2013.
